Chapter 17.155
NONCONFORMING USES AND PARCELS

17.155.010 Continuation.

Except as otherwise provided in this chapter, the lawful use of any building or structure (whether or not covered by UBC or L&I), building, land, or premises, existing on the effective date of adoption or amendment of this ordinance, may be continued although such use does not conform to the provisions hereof. If such nonconforming use is discontinued for a period of 36 months or more, any future use of said building, land, or premises shall be consistent with the provisions of Title 17. [Ord. 1170B, 2000]

17.155.020 Expansion of nonconforming use.

Nonconforming uses may be extended throughout any building or structure (whether or not covered by UBC or L&I) partially occupied by such use at the time of passage of this ordinance. The expansion of a nonconforming use by addition or enlargement shall be conditionally permitted, as provided in LCC 17.160.020-.030. The expansion must be on the lot of record as it existed at the time the use became nonconforming and the use shall not expand on adjacent lots. The expansion shall be approved if it is consistent with the applicable zoning regulations except the use restrictions and complies with Chapter 17.160 LCC. [Ord. 1170B, 2000]

17.155.030 Zone district change – continuation.

When a zone district is changed, existing nonconforming uses may be continued consistent with the provisions of this title. [Ord. 1170B, 2000]

17.155.040 Change to another nonconforming use.

The change of a nonconforming use to another type of a nonconforming use shall be conditionally permitted, as provided in LCC 17.160.020-.030. The change of nonconforming use shall be approved if it is consistent with the applicable zoning regulations, except the use restrictions, and complies with LCC 17.160.030(2) to (6), providing such change does not require the provision of water and sewer utility services at a level greater than that currently available to the subject property, and that the new nonconforming use does not result in greater impacts upon surrounding properties than did the original nonconforming use. [Ord. 1170B, 2000]

17.155.050 Damage or destruction – rebuilding permitted.

If a nonconforming use or physical feature of a building or structure or group of buildings or structures on one site is damaged or destroyed by any means, that use shall be permitted to be rebuilt equal to the square footage of damaged or destroyed building(s), and for the same use and location on the site. Any such rebuilding shall meet current building codes in Title 15 LCC in effect at the time of the application for reconstruction. Rebuilding shall be timely if application for development is filed within 36 months of such damage. [Ord. 1170B, 2000]
